Как в Linux получить все ссылки (URL) из файла

Читать далее
UNLIX | Заметки о UNIX и LINUX системах

Здесь нам поможет GREP. Команда будет выглядеть так:

cat filename | grep http | grep -shoP 'http.*?[" >]' > outfilename
где filename — файл из которого извлекаем, outfilename — файл в который записываем.

Опции GREP:

s — не показывать сообщения об ошибках

h — не начинать вывод с имени файла

o — показывать только часть строки, совпадающей с ШАБЛОНОМ

P — ШАБЛОН — регулярное выражения языка Perl